Transportation Options:

1. **Ferry Services:**

 One of the most popular and scenic ways to reach Cancun Airport to Isla Mujers is by taking a ferry from either Puerto Juarez or Playa Tortugas. These ferry terminals are easily accessible from Cancun Airport, and the journey offers stunning views of the Caribbean Sea. The ferry ride takes approximately 20-30 minutes, providing an enjoyable and efficient means of transportation.

2. **Private Transfers:**

For those seeking a more personalized and hassle-free experience, private transfer services are readily available. Numerous companies operate counters within the airport, offering air-conditioned vehicles with bilingual drivers. This option is ideal for travelers with large groups or those looking for added convenience and comfort.

3. **Public Transportation:**

Budget-conscious travelers may opt for public transportation, such as buses or colectivos, to reach the ferry terminals. While this option is more economical, it may involve multiple transfers and a longer travel time. However, for those willing to embrace the local experience, it can be a rewarding adventure.

4. **Rental Cars:**

For individuals who prefer the freedom of exploring at their own pace, rental car services are available at Cancun Airport. The drive from the airport to the ferry terminals is straightforward, and having a vehicle allows for flexibility in exploring the surrounding areas.

Tips for Smooth Transit:

1. **Timing is Key:**

  It's crucial to consider the timing of your arrival, especially if you have pre-booked ferry tickets or accommodations on Isla Mujeres. Ferry schedules may vary, and it's advisable to check the departure times in advance to plan your journey accordingly.

2. **Currency Exchange:**

Ensure you have local currency (Mexican Pesos) on hand for transportation, meals, and other expenses. While some places accept US dollars, having pesos can be more convenient and cost-effective.

3. **Weather Preparedness:**

The Yucatan Peninsula experiences a tropical climate, with occasional rain showers. It's wise to check the weather forecast and pack accordingly, including sunscreen, hats, and waterproof gear, to make the most of your time on Isla Mujeres.

4. **Language Basics:**

While English is widely spoken in tourist areas, learning a few basic Spanish phrases can enhance your experience and help you navigate more effectively, especially if you choose public transportation.

5. **Ferry Tickets and Reservations:**

During peak tourist seasons, ferry tickets to Isla Mujeres may sell out quickly. Consider purchasing tickets in advance to secure your spot and avoid any last-minute disappointments.

Exploring Isla Mujeres:

Upon reaching Isla Mujeres, travelers are welcomed by the island's charm and vibrant atmosphere. Here are some highlights and activities to consider during your stay:

1. **North Beach (Playa Norte):**

Renowned for its powdery white sands and turquoise waters, Playa Norte is a must-visit destination. Relax on the beach, take a dip in the clear waters, or engage in water sports like snorkeling and paddleboarding.

2. **Golf Cart Exploration:**

With limited cars on the island, golf carts are a popular mode of transportation for exploring Isla Mujeres. Renting a golf cart allows you to visit attractions such as Punta Sur, the southernmost point offering panoramic views, and the captivating Turtle Farm.

3. **Snorkeling and Diving:**

The surrounding waters of Isla Mujeres boast vibrant coral reefs and diverse marine life. Embark on a snorkeling or diving adventure to witness the beauty beneath the surface, with opportunities to encounter colorful fish, sea turtles, and even the famous Underwater Museum of Art.

4. **Local Cuisine:**

Indulge in the authentic flavors of Mexican cuisine at the island's numerous restaurants and street food stalls. From fresh seafood to traditional tacos, Isla Mujeres offers a culinary experience that caters to diverse tastes.
